Explore Budapest, Hungary’s stunning capital, diving into history and culture amidst stunning surroundings.
In Budapest, travelers can explore stunning historic sites such as the grand Castle Hill, home to the Royal Palace and Matthias Church, or the iconic Parliament building, built in neo-Gothic style with photogenic gilded interiors. History buffs may also be intrigued by St. Stephen’s Basilica, where they can observe the mummified Holy Right Hand of the nation’s first king. A trip to New York Cafe offers an indulgent break from exploration inside a lavish Rococo hall, the perfect place to soak up the city’s culture with a decadent coffee or a traditional Hungarian dish.
